*** President-Elect Joe Biden will select Boston Mayor Marty Walsh to serve as Secretary of Labor. Walsh, a former union official, takes control of an agency with broad authority over federal contractors.

*** President Donald Trump withdrew the nomination of acting Homeland Security Secretary Chad Wolf on Jan. 7, just hours after Wolf released a statement calling on the president to condemn the storming of the Capitol Building by his supporters on Wednesday. The Senate is in recess and will not take up Wolf's nomination before Trump's term expires but the move was seen as a rebuke, considering that the president had renominated multiple individuals for Senate-confirmed positions whose nominations had expired at the close of the last Congress.
